6ft4 Posted January 16, 2005 Report Share Posted January 16, 2005 1) for my Tanaka USP & P8 HW, i only use 134a gas since i treated them as a display items. also top gas will make the magazines leaking easily!! if u use 134a, the power is low!! 2)tokyo model's boss told me that there are two version of Tanaka USP!! Hard to know the differences unless u have the old version and new version on your hands at the same time!! 3)The metal slide only supports old version! At my point of view, i think the metal slide is not looking good, although it is quite cheap!!! another major problem is even hard to find a plastic slide too!!!! ( suggest for display only and use 134a if u play!!) 4)So far, i have only seen P8 HW version, there are no more stock for USP in HK now!! PS:I just came back from Hong Kong less than 1 week!! The purpose of buying the Tanaka USP is converting it to USP Match!! Tanaka P8 HW Appearance--------------4/5 (since the marking is not 100% same as the real one!!) Build Quality-------------5/5 (heavy enough) Perforance---------------2/5 (can't use top gas only can use 134a) Value for Money---------3/5 (expensive but only tanaka produces a full size one) Overall Potential---------35 (hard to find aftermaket or orginial parts but it is a display item if u don't mind) Hope the above opinion can help the one who is using it!!
